Macau vs. Panama: The Gaming Hub vs. The Global Crossroads

A Tale of Two Connectors

Comparing Macau and Panama is like looking at two different kinds of critical hubs. Macau is a hub of capital, a place where vast sums of money from across Asia converge at the gaming table. Panama is a hub of physical movement, the world’s ultimate shortcut, a place where massive ships and global commerce flow between two oceans. Both are small, strategic, and punch far above their weight, but they connect the world in fundamentally different ways. One connects wealth; the other connects the world itself.

The Most Striking Contrasts

  • The Central Artery: In Macau, the central artery is the Cotai Strip, a dazzling boulevard of casinos that acts as the region's economic heart. In Panama, the central artery is the Panama Canal, an engineering marvel that is the nation’s economic heart and a critical piece of global infrastructure. One is for entertainment; the other is for industry.
  • Economic Diversity: Macau's economy is a high-wire act, almost entirely balanced on the gaming and tourism sectors. Panama, while famous for its canal, has a surprisingly diverse and robust service economy, including a massive banking center, a free-trade zone, and logistics. It’s a more resilient and multi-faceted economic model.
  • The Natural World: Macau is one of the most densely populated, urbanized places on Earth, where nature is confined to manicured parks. Panama, despite its bustling capital, is a biodiversity hotspot, a country of dense rainforests, tropical islands (like the San Blas), and incredible wildlife. It’s a concrete jungle versus a real jungle.

The Paradox of Focus and Breadth

Macau's hyper-focus is its greatest strength and its greatest weakness. It does one thing (luxury entertainment) better than almost anywhere else, generating immense wealth. But this lack of diversity makes it vulnerable. Panama’s strength lies in its breadth. The canal, banking, logistics, and tourism create a stable, multi-pillared economy. It may not have the dazzling highs of Macau's casino booms, but it has a more solid foundation. Is it better to be a master of one trade or a jack of many?

Tourism Experience

A trip to Macau is a curated indoor spectacle. You move from opulent hotel lobby to Michelin-starred restaurant to the casino floor. It’s a dazzling, but controlled, experience. A trip to Panama is a journey of contrasts. You can witness the colossal locks of the Panama Canal in the morning, explore the historic streets of Casco Viejo in the afternoon, and be on a remote jungle trek by the next day.
